Block 1868418

352990994fa40cc90897ab3306ed9a759158324885ec5f7eae46d0c77c13b786
Transactions1
Height1868418
Confirmations3604368
TimestampSun, 03 Sep 2017 03:04:26 UTC
Size (bytes)190
Version2
Merkle Root3158d35e41df1718aa73c98e9677a0fbe37ac401d2c72f06b833409d9ea9ae69
Nonce3324938709
Bits1c106243
Difficulty15.62491909053571

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3604368 Confirmations40 FTC